Week 5 Recap SNF and MNF

Eagles 27, 49ers 24
               Eagles: Kevin Kolb filled in nicely for the injured Michael Vick with 253 passing yards and 1 TD. Kolb make a low end QB1 play while Vick is out. DeSean Jackson (2-24) is hurt the most by the absence of Vick. Look for Jackson to continue to struggle while Vick is out. LeSean McCoy played with a cracked rib and had a great game with a 138 total yards on 23 touches and 1 TD. McCoy has be a solid RB1 so far this season and no reason he shouldn't continue to put up good numbers. Brent Celek caught the lone passing TD and finished the game with 47 yards on 3 catches. Celek is struggling this year to put up the numbes he did last year with McNabb. Celek right now is no more than a TE2.


                49ers: Michael Crabtree finally broke out this week hauling 9 balls for 107 yards and 1 TD. Look for Crabtree to continue to put up good stats now that the Niners realize they need to get him the ball more. Vernon Davis also put in his best game of the year with 104 yards on 5 catches and 1 TD. Davis is a solid TE1 and should never be benched by his owners. Frank Gore had a decent game totaling 73 yards of offense and 1 TD. But Gore also lost 2 fumbles in the game that hurt the 49ers. Gore is not in trouble of losing playing time and is still a top end RB1. Alex Smith threw for 309 yards and 3 TDs but he also committed 3 turnovers in the game. Smith coming into the season was viewed as a QB2 with some upside but right now he is in trouble of losing the starting gig in San Fran again.




Jets 29, Vikings 20
                Jets: Mark Sanchez (21/44-191-0-0) and the Jets offense were pretty much quiet all night. They moved the ball well but couldn't get into the endzone. So this lead to kicker Nick Folk going 5 for 5 on FG attempts on the night. LaDanian Tomlinson led in carries again for the Jets with 20 carries for 94 yards. Shonn Greene got the lone offense TD on a 23 yard run in the 4th quarter. Greene finished the night with 10 carries for 57 yards. As long as Tomlinson is healthy Greene will take a backseat in the Jets offense. Santonio Holmes returned from suspension and had 3 catches for 41 yards. Look for Holmes put up better stats in the coming weeks while he adjusts from sitting out the first month of the season. Braylon Edwards had a alright game with 5 catches for 70 yards. Dustin Keller was finally slowed down this week and only had 2 catches for 14 yards. Keller remains a TE1, while Edwards is no more than a WR3.


                Vikings: The return of Randy Moss was a decent one for the Vikings. Moss had 4 receptions for 81 yards and 1 TD. The biggest thing about the addition of Moss was it allowed Percy Harvin to move back to his normal spot in the slot and open up more passing lanes for him. It showed with Harvin catching 2 TDs and finishing the game with 97 yards on 5 receptions. Adrian Petetson was held out of the endzone but he managed 108 total yards of offense on 19 touches. Brett Favre threw for 3 TDs and 264 yards. Favre though turned the ball over 3 times costly Minnesota a chance of winning the game. Favre is dealing with tendinitis in his throwing elbow and last night he was shown holding it after making some throws. If the Vikings offense plays the way it did in the 2nd half last night look for Favre, Peterson, Moss, and Harvin to put up good fantasy stats the rest of the season.
